Factors to Consider When Choosing Low Profile Hydraulic Floor Jack 3 Ton

Choosing the right low profile hydraulic floor jack involves more than just capacity. It’s essential to consider the jack’s height range to ensure it fits your vehicle’s ground clearance. Material quality impacts longevity, especially if you plan frequent use or heavy loads. Ease of operation, including features like rapid lift pumps, can save time and reduce effort during maintenance. Additionally, safety features such as overload protection and stable bases are vital. Understanding these factors helps avoid common pitfalls, like purchasing a jack that’s too tall or not sturdy enough for your needs.

Lifting Capacity and Range

While 3-ton capacity is standard for most passenger vehicles and light trucks, verifying the minimum height is equally important. A jack with an adequate lift range ensures it can handle vehicles with low ground clearance without risking damage. Some models feature dual pistons or rapid lift pumps, which speed up the lifting process. Avoid jacks that do not specify their maximum height or have a limited range, as they may not suit your vehicle’s profile or require additional equipment.

Build Material and Durability

The longevity of a hydraulic jack depends heavily on its construction. Steel and aluminum are common materials, with steel offering greater strength and durability for demanding environments. Aluminum models are typically lighter, making them easier to handle and transport. However, lighter materials may compromise some stability and strength. Be wary of cheap plastics or poorly welded components, which can pose safety risks or fail unexpectedly.

Ease of Use and Speed

Features like rapid pump systems and dual pistons can significantly reduce the effort and time needed to lift a vehicle. This is especially valuable if you perform frequent maintenance or work on multiple vehicles. Look for ergonomic handles, clear instructions, and smooth operation mechanisms. A jack that requires less effort and provides quick lifting can make vehicle servicing safer and more comfortable.

Safety Features and Stability

Safety should never be overlooked. A low profile jack with a broad, stable base minimizes the risk of tipping. Overload protection mechanisms prevent accidental overloading, which can cause failure. Additionally, check for non-slip pads and secure release valves. Investing in a model with these features ensures safer working conditions and longer-lasting equipment.

Price and Warranty

While budget models may seem attractive, they often lack durability or safety features. Investing a bit more for a reputable brand can pay off in reliability and safety. Many high-quality jacks come with warranties, offering peace of mind during heavy use. Consider your frequency of use and vehicle types to determine if spending a little extra aligns with your needs.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the minimum height I should look for in a low profile jack?

The minimum height is critical for fitting under low-clearance vehicles. Most low profile jacks start at around 2.95 to 3.5 inches, which works well for sports cars and lowered vehicles. If your vehicle has very low ground clearance, look for jacks with a minimum height below 3 inches. Always measure your vehicle’s lowest point to match it with the jack’s lowest height for safe, effective lifting.

Are aluminum jacks as durable as steel ones?

Aluminum jacks are generally lighter and easier to handle, which makes them appealing for portability. However, they tend to be slightly less durable than steel models, especially under heavy, repeated use. High-quality aluminum jacks with reinforced construction can perform well, but for demanding environments or frequent use, steel jacks often provide better long-term reliability and safety.

Is a dual-piston pump worth the extra cost?

Yes, dual-piston pumps significantly reduce the time and effort needed to lift a vehicle. They enable a faster lift with fewer strokes, which can be beneficial during quick repairs or when working on multiple vehicles. While they may add to the initial cost, the convenience and efficiency they provide often justify the investment, especially for professional use or frequent hobbyist projects.

How important is the lift range compared to capacity?

The lift range determines whether the jack can accommodate your vehicle’s height, while capacity ensures it can handle the weight. A jack with an adequate capacity but an insufficient lift height may not be useful for lower vehicles. Conversely, a jack with a good lift range but too low capacity won’t support heavier trucks or SUVs. Both factors are essential, but matching the lift range to your vehicle’s clearance is often the more critical consideration.

Should I prioritize a lightweight jack or a more durable one?

This depends on your usage scenario. If portability is a priority, such as for roadside repairs or on-the-go maintenance, a lightweight aluminum model makes sense. However, if you primarily work in a stationary garage and need a jack that can withstand frequent use and heavy loads, a more durable steel or hybrid model is advisable. Balancing weight with build quality ensures safety and longevity.
